Trauma leaves invisible scars which will profoundly effects our life. Regardless of the performance of therapeutic strategies in addressing trauma, many individuals keep away from in search of Specialist support. This reluctance stems from intricate psychological, social, and useful elements that produce significant limitations to healing. Being familiar with these obstructions and how psychologists may also help defeat them is important for all those struggling in silence.

Numerous trauma survivors experience shame and stigma encompassing their ordeals, specifically when trauma will involve abuse, violence, or other scenarios where by victims could experience judged. This disgrace frequently will become internalized, developing a potent deterrent to in search of assistance. The worry of getting labeled "harmed" or "weak" helps prevent lots of from acknowledging their need for help. Our society's messaging close to mental wellness, Even with current improvements, still frequently frames psychological struggles as own failures rather than natural responses to incredible situation.

Trauma itself creates psychological limitations to treatment method. Avoidance is really a Main symptom of trauma, since the mind instinctively shields alone from unpleasant Reminiscences and emotions. When anyone encounters trauma, their Mind's protective mechanisms activate, earning confrontation of traumatic memories exceptionally hard. This avoidance extends to therapy, exactly where people today could fear reopening wounds that they've labored hard to suppress. The prospect of experiencing these memories in therapy can truly feel too much to handle, major quite a few to influence themselves they're "fantastic" or that their activities "were not that lousy."

Believe in troubles characterize another substantial barrier for trauma survivors. Trauma typically consists of a betrayal of belief, rendering it tricky to have confidence in the protection on the therapeutic romantic relationship. For the people whose trauma concerned authority figures, the power dynamic inherent while in the therapist-customer romantic relationship may possibly cause stress and anxiety or resistance. Also, survivors may well stress about dropping control in therapy, fearing they are going to be overwhelmed by thoughts they have invested years that contains. This worry of vulnerability makes a major impediment to engagement.

Functional concerns also Enjoy a crucial position in avoidance. The monetary load of therapy continues to be prohibitive For a lot of, particularly when insurance policies protection for psychological well being expert services is proscribed or nonexistent. Locating time for regular periods amid get the job done and family members duties provides another challenge, specifically for the people by now scuffling with trauma-related signs like fatigue or depression. In addition, access to trauma-educated therapists may differ appreciably dependant on locale, building geographic boundaries for the people in underserved regions.

Cultural and familial messages about mental health significantly impact support-searching for behaviors. In several communities, talking about individual problems exterior the loved ones is discouraged, with messages like "what happens in your house stays in your own home" reinforced across generations. Some cultural backgrounds emphasize stoicism and self-reliance, framing psychological aid as needless or inappropriate. Spiritual beliefs might also impression how trauma is conceptualized, at times encouraging forgiveness or acceptance without the need of addressing the psychological effects of traumatic activities.

Psychologists properly trained in trauma remedy present specialised approaches to overcome these barriers. Not like typical speak therapy, trauma-informed care acknowledges the distinctive demands of trauma survivors and results in an ecosystem where therapeutic becomes possible. Trauma specialists recognize that avoidance is not stubbornness but a protecting mechanism, and so they function skillfully to produce safety prior to processing traumatic material.

The therapeutic relationship alone gets a powerful Software in trauma Restoration. Psychologists establish apparent boundaries and reliable assist, progressively rebuilding the capacity for rely on that trauma could have damaged. By this connection, clientele experience a corrective emotional working experience that problems negative beliefs about on their own and Many others. The therapist's unconditional optimistic regard makes Area for self-compassion to produce where by disgrace as soon as dominated.

Evidence-based mostly trauma treatment plans like Eye Motion Desensitization and Reprocessing (EMDR), Cognitive Processing Therapy, and Extended Publicity provide structured methods to processing traumatic memories. These therapies aid completely transform Uncooked, emotionally frustrating Reminiscences into integrated, manageable narratives. Importantly, trauma therapy is not just about revisiting unpleasant encounters but about modifying how these memories are saved during the Mind and seasoned in your body.

Trauma-informed therapists also handle the physiological components of trauma. They train consumers capabilities for handling overpowering thoughts and Bodily sensations via grounding techniques, mindfulness techniques, and also other self-regulation techniques. These ways admit that trauma lives in the human body about the intellect, addressing the check here entire spectrum of trauma's affect.

For all those hesitant to begin therapy, psychologists will make the process extra accessible by way of education and flexible techniques. Original consultations provide prospects to deal with considerations and Make rapport prior to deeper therapeutic operate starts. Therapists may perhaps provide telehealth options for Individuals with geographic or mobility constraints and might get the job done with shoppers to locate reasonably priced cure selections or sliding scale service fees.

Breaking the silence all-around trauma is Probably the most important initial step toward therapeutic. By being familiar with the limitations that hold survivors from trying to find support and recognizing the specialized support psychologists can offer, we develop pathways for all those struggling in silence to search out their way toward Restoration and reclaim the fullness of their lives.
